我编了一个模拟输入的程序,请大家帮我看一下哪里有问题?

我是新手。
 LD     SM0.0
 MOVW   AIW0, VW0
 ITD    VW0, VD0
 MOVR   VD0, VD2
 -R     6400.0, VD2
 MOVR   VD2, VD6
 /R     256.0, VD6
 LD     I0.0
 MOVW   32000, AQW0

 =      Q0.0

问题补充:
请大家帮我点评一下

最佳答案

ITD    VW0, VD0
 MOVR   VD0, VD2

 这两个语句有问题。在他俩之间加个DTR的语句;另外注意地址分配,VD0和VD2冲突,因为VD0占4个字节。

提问者对于答案的评价:
谢谢
 

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c347124.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月4日
下一篇 2021年7月4日

相关推荐

  • PTO设置好后没产生脉冲信号

    S7-200PTO设置好后,接通I0.1,q0.0指示灯没亮,没脉冲信号产生是怎么回事? 问题补充:怎么调用PTO0_CTRL指令才算初始化???我把这图放上去后,电机动了一下,然…

    2021年7月5日
  • 想监控10台plc的数据,有什么思路

    就是要监控10台plc200的数据,已连好以太网模块,分别组好独立ip,出来的十根网线连个交换机,然后通过从交换机上出来一根网线连触摸屏,在用wincc flexible…

    SIMATIC S7-200 2017年10月29日
  • S7200PID指令向导做出来的,调试老出输入模块报错,但是实际显示是正确的,为什么?

    我加了回路报警,不管是低还是高,Q0.1和Q0.2一直输出,就高限报警和输入模块报错,这样做出来的PID只能控制一台泵,要是一托三,是不是用输出量做比较,到了20MA然后开始切泵,…

    SIMATIC S7-200 2020年10月31日
  • cpu226与台达变频器通讯如何设定?

    请问高手:cpu226与台达变频器通讯如何设定?这两个设备之间使用modbus协议可以吗?变频器端需要特殊设定吗? 问题补充:一台cpu同时和5台变频器通讯可以吗? 最佳答案 S7…

    SIMATIC S7-200 2020年11月1日
  • PLC模拟量滤波问题

    我用的是s7-200plc 拓展模块是EM231模拟量输入模块,用来检测压力。但是采集到的数据总是在波动,有时波动的还很大,怎么办?求各位老师指教! 问题补充:怎么用脉冲…

    SIMATIC S7-200 2021年7月5日
  • modbus库

    我现在有一台CPU226 PLC,需要与五台丹佛斯变频器用RS485通信,哪位有modbus库指令谢谢我的邮箱:hangziting@sina.com 最佳答案 已发送 …

    SIMATIC S7-200 2020年11月5日
  • 200SMATER与自制的PC板通讯问题

    近期,公司有一个项目,由嵌入式开发组做一个PC板,用QT做操作界面,要与200SMATER做以太网通讯。我在网上查了几次,没有可参考资料,我也没有相关经验。我想问的就是:1、自制的…

    SIMATIC S7-200 2021年7月5日
  • 源型和漏型

    什么是PLC输入输出电路的源型和漏型,它们在应用上都有什么区别呢?? 最佳答案 可以简单的这么理解吧 源型,电流由端子流出,经过外部开关汇流到公共点,即输出高电位,公共点…

    SIMATIC S7-200 2021年7月5日
  • 200的通讯问题

    我想只用一个DP接头的A1B1和触摸屏通讯,A2B2和变频器通讯,这样只有一个DP接头插在200PLC的PORT口上,这样可以吗?还有别的什么设置吗? 最佳答案 1.有一点是需要肯…

    SIMATIC S7-200 2017年10月30日
  • 怎样写入位

    我想通过拨动一个开关导通(上升沿)一下,然后向V存储区v113.1写进1,(V113.1设在为断电保持区了),我没想出方法来,用set置1后,好象只能用reset才能改成0,靠梯形…

    SIMATIC S7-200 2021年7月5日

发表回复

登录后才能评论